diff --git a/files/assets/js/core.js b/files/assets/js/core.js index 862b476996..11fce19b61 100644 --- a/files/assets/js/core.js +++ b/files/assets/js/core.js @@ -473,7 +473,10 @@ function handle_files(input, newfiles) { if (span.innerHTML != ' ') span.innerHTML += ', ' span.innerHTML += file.name.substr(0, 30); if (location.pathname != '/chat') - ta.setRangeText(`\n[${file.name}]`); + if (ta.value) + ta.setRangeText(`\n[${file.name}]`); + else + ta.setRangeText(`[${file.name}]`); } autoExpand(ta)